How much do auto body paint prepper j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 9, 2026, the average hourly pay for auto body paint prepper in Tennessee is $16.27,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.42 and $17.45 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What skills and qualifications are needed to be an auto body paint prepper?

To thrive as an Auto Body Paint Prepper, you need a solid understanding of surface preparation techniques, attention to detail, and experience with sanding, masking, and cleaning vehicle surfaces; a high school diploma or equivalent is often required. Familiarity with industry-standard tools such as sanders, spray guns, respirators, and paint booths, as well as adherence to safety protocols, is important, while some employers may prefer candidates with I-CAR or similar certifications. Strong organizational skills, teamwork, reliability, and an ability to follow detailed instructions help candidates excel. These skills and qualities are essential for ensuring high-quality paint finishes, meeting shop deadlines, and maintaining workplace safety standards.

What is an auto body paint prepper?

An Auto Body Paint Prepper is responsible for preparing vehicles for painting by sanding, masking, priming, and cleaning surfaces. They ensure a smooth and even base for the paint application by removing imperfections, rust, and old paint. This role requires attention to detail, knowledge of automotive coatings, and the ability to work with various tools and materials. Preppers often collaborate with painters and technicians in body shops to maintain high-quality finishes. Proper preparation is crucial for achieving a professional and long-lasting paint job.

What does an auto body paint prepper do?

As an Auto Body Paint Prepper, your day typically involves inspecting vehicles for imperfections, sanding and masking surfaces, cleaning panels to remove dust and contaminants, and ensuring all surfaces are ready for painting. You will often collaborate closely with paint technicians and body repair teams to coordinate work and ensure a smooth workflow. Attention to safety and detail is important, as you'll be working with specialized equipment in a shop environment. Over time, consistent performance can lead to opportunities for advancement to paint technician roles or other positions in auto body repair. The role requires a balance of technical skill, teamwork, and an eye for quality that directly impacts customer satisfaction.
